Select dates so you can see the availability and exact prices.
1427 Lenox Avenue Miami Beach,Lenox Avenue, Miami Beach
5445 Collins Avenue, Miami Beach, FL 33136, United States of America, Miami Beach
5601 Collins Ave, Miami Beach, FL 33140, USA, Miami Beach
1777 Michigan Ave, Miami Beach, FL 33139, United States, Miami Beach
1330 Ocean Drive, Miami Beach, Florida, Miami Beach
850 Ocean Drive 33139 Miami Beach,Ocean Drive, Miami Beach
6345 Collins Ave, Miami Beach, FL 33141, USA, Miami Beach
435 21st Street Miami Beach,21st St, Miami Beach
334 Euclid Avenue, Miami Beach, FL 33139, United States of America, Miami Beach
6551 Collins Avenue, Miami Beach